    • PT Solutions Physical Therapy

      Aug 2019 - Oct 2022
      Pediatric Physical Therapist

      As a pediatric therapist treating in a traditionally orthopaedic outpatient clinic, I would frequently juggle adult orthopaedic and post-operative patients, often at the same time as actively working on gross motor skills or range of motion with some of my smaller little friends. As a new-grad, I inherited a partial pediatric caseload and in the past three years have grown it into a self-sustaining full-time pediatric position - a challenge which I enjoyed and gave me a unique insight into the medical landscape. This has meant that I have needed to take a more active role in the administrative aspect of sustaining a caseload such as submitting for authorization from Georgia Medicaid and CMOs, scheduling my patients, calling referrals to schedule, and marketing to providers. In this position I worked with ages 5 days and older and with a variety of short and long term diagnoses such as torticollis, ASD, cerebral palsy, developmental delays, Prader Willi, JRA, etc. I was responsible for ordering DME and mobility equipment as well as referring for AFO/SMO casting by orthotists. As the only pediatric PT for PT Solutions in the North Georgia region, I gave inservices and served as a mentor for other clinicians regarding pediatric diagnoses and specific cases.
